When lower energy waves, like radio and infrared waves, are absorbed there can … WebMar 19, 2024 · Water absorption plays the leading role at 1400 nm. The measured reflectance at this wavelength showed a significant relationship with area-based LNC, while the relationship became insignificant after the water removal procedure. Previous studies show that water absorption features will mask the effects of nitrogen at this wavelength. stara thomas

The wavelength converter contains the phosphor powder described above. A light-emitting element that emits primary light may be, for example, an InGaN blue LED or the like. The light emitting element and the wavelength converter may be dispersed in a sealing resin or the like.
